Los Angeles commercial and residential customers are stunned at a 22% - 28% increase in their utility rates to pay for "green energy."

BEXP continues to raise cash: selling some west Texas assets for $14 million.

St Mary Land and Exploration raises cash: sells non-core properties in North Datota.

Price of oil: I expect it to go higher after today's news. Chavez and Putin have signed a deal for Russia to pump 1/5th of the Orinoco heavy oil belt, a field discovered and developed by the US. Now, a fifth goes to Russia, as well as side deals for nuclear and space technology, adding uncertainty in the region.
